Judgment text excerpt
The Supreme Court upheld the High Court's decision to not quash the FIR registered under Sections 376 and 506 IPC, affirming that the allegations of fraud and coercion in the context of a purported marriage were sufficient to warrant investigation. The Court emphasized that the existence of a marriage certificate does not negate the possibility of coercion or fraud, and the victim's willingness to stay with the appellant does not absolve him of criminal liability. The appeal was dismissed, reinforcing the principle that consent obtained under duress is not valid under law.
